A former Nigerian Ambassador to the United Kingdom, Senator Sarafa Tunji Isola will be the Chairman at the aeventh anniversary lecture of Penpushing Media, scheduled to hold in Abeokuta, the Ogun State capital, on 31 July 2025.
In a statement on Wednesday, the Chairperson of the lecture, Dr Abiola Akiyode-Afolabi; and Secretary, Mr. Sina Adefolahan said that the former federal lawmaker has confirmed his attendance at the ceremony which is to take place at Olusegun Obasanjo Presidential Library.

He is renowned with administrative and leadership experience spanning both the public and private sectors, and had served as Nigeria’s High Commissioner to the United Kingdom, appointed in January 2021 by the then President Muhammadu Buhari.
Isola, who has to his credit the national award of Officer of the Order of the Federal Republic, had served as Minister of Mines and Steel Development (2007 – 2008), and Secretary to the Ogun State Government (2003 – 2007).
In 1999, the notable politician was appointed Special Assistant to the Minister of Finance, while he also worked with Ogun State Broadcasting Corporation at early stage of his career.
The diplomat attended Harvard Kennedy School of Government, United States of America, holds a Masters of Business Administration, and is happily married with children doing well in their various fields of professions.
